A revelation on TikTok
The worker's name is Mykah, and he took his findings to TikTok to announce his shocking claims to the world.
While at the famous fast-food chain, Mykah did an experiment, and his first stop was a small Coca-Cola.

He pours Coke into a small cup, then into the regular size, with the liquid almost reaching the top.
The liquid then goes into a large serving, and again the drink can be seen almost fulfilling the top.
